You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@wicket.apache.org by kn...@apache.org on 2006/10/12 16:56:35 UTC

svn commit: r463264 - /incubator/wicket/trunk/wicket/src/main/java/wicket/ajax/markup/html/form/AjaxSubmitLink.java

Author: knopp
Date: Thu Oct 12 07:56:34 2006
New Revision: 463264

URL: http://svn.apache.org/viewvc?view=rev&rev=463264
Log:
Added constructor without form

Modified:
    incubator/wicket/trunk/wicket/src/main/java/wicket/ajax/markup/html/form/AjaxSubmitLink.java

Modified: incubator/wicket/trunk/wicket/src/main/java/wicket/ajax/markup/html/form/AjaxSubmitLink.java
URL: http://svn.apache.org/viewvc/incubator/wicket/trunk/wicket/src/main/java/wicket/ajax/markup/html/form/AjaxSubmitLink.java?view=diff&rev=463264&r1=463263&r2=463264
==============================================================================
--- incubator/wicket/trunk/wicket/src/main/java/wicket/ajax/markup/html/form/AjaxSubmitLink.java (original)
+++ incubator/wicket/trunk/wicket/src/main/java/wicket/ajax/markup/html/form/AjaxSubmitLink.java Thu Oct 12 07:56:34 2006
@@ -45,6 +45,17 @@
 	 * Construct.
 	 * 
 	 * @param parent
+	 * @param id
+	 */
+	public AjaxSubmitLink(MarkupContainer parent, String id)
+	{
+		this(parent, id, null);
+	}
+	
+	/**
+	 * Construct.
+	 * 
+	 * @param parent
 	 *            The parent of this component
 	 * 
 	 * @param id
@@ -54,7 +65,7 @@
 	{
 		super(parent, id, form);
 
-		add(new AjaxFormSubmitBehavior(form, ClientEvent.CLICK)
+		add(new AjaxFormSubmitBehavior(getForm(), ClientEvent.CLICK)
 		{
 
 			private static final long serialVersionUID = 1L;
@@ -62,13 +73,13 @@
 			@Override
 			protected void onSubmit(AjaxRequestTarget target)
 			{
-				AjaxSubmitLink.this.onSubmit(target, form);
+				AjaxSubmitLink.this.onSubmit(target, getForm());
 			}
 
 			@Override
 			protected void onError(AjaxRequestTarget target)
 			{
-				AjaxSubmitLink.this.onError(target, form);
+				AjaxSubmitLink.this.onError(target, getForm());
 			}
 
 			@Override